Activity Summary
EC50 4 meas. best 8.38
Target Activity Profile
| Target | Type | Best pChEMBL | Mean pChEMBL | Best (nM) | # Data |
|---|---|---|---|---|---|
| Cystic fibrosis transmembrane conductance regulator CHEMBL4051 | EC50 | 8.38 | 7.72 | 4.2 | 4 |
Activity Data Samples
Top measurements by pChEMBL value
| Target | Type | Rel. | Value | Units | pChEMBL | Assay | PubMed |
|---|---|---|---|---|---|---|---|
| Cystic fibrosis transmembrane conductance regulator | EC50 | = | 4.17 | nM | 8.38 | FRT Ion Flux Assay of F508del CFTR Potentiation: Fischer rat thyroid (FRT) cell ... | - |
| Cystic fibrosis transmembrane conductance regulator | EC50 | = | 6.96 | nM | 8.16 | Chamber Electrophysiology Assay of CFTR Potentiation in CF Bronchial Epithelial ... | - |
| Cystic fibrosis transmembrane conductance regulator | EC50 | = | 48.0 | nM | 7.32 | Chamber Electrophysiology Assay of CFTR Potentiation in CF Bronchial Epithelial ... | - |
| Cystic fibrosis transmembrane conductance regulator | EC50 | = | 95.9 | nM | 7.02 | FRT Ion Flux Assay of F508del CFTR Potentiation: Fischer rat thyroid (FRT) cell ... | - |
